How Harley Arrived at NCA
“I didn’t want to socialize with anyone when I came to NCA. But, after I started working with Harley, I became more social and didn’t feel afraid talking to other students.” – Center Youth
Harley is owned by Talin Yesaie, our amazing NCA Program Manager. Harley passed his good citizenship test on December 17, 2017 and has been on our Carlsbad program site ever since. The original plan was not to bring Harley so young, but after bringing Harley for a day to meet the students, they fell in love with him and asked for him every day.
How Harley Helps Center Youth
“When I’m not ready to share with my therapist, I can tell Harley what I’m feeling and he won’t say anything. It makes me feel relieved and takes a lot of the weight off my shoulders.” – Center Youth
Harley is loved by many students that he has his own calendar! Harley is requested either as a reward, or when a student is in distress or unresponsive. During therapy sessions, Harley teaches students about energy, body language, and how our brains respond under stress.
Students will sit with Harley when they are feeling anxious, sad, lonely, or when they are talking in therapy, especially when they are discussing past trauma. There are also times when students will sit with Harley without speaking to anyone and just pet him, brush his hair or lay with him in order to feel soothed. Staff also enjoys spending time with Harley and it has completely changed the mood of the school. Harley helps to de-stress everyone!
In addition to providing therapeutic support and unconditional love to current NCA students, Harley also joins tours for prospective families and helps when students are hesitant to attend, which they are usually won over after meeting Harley. Harley leads the last part of tours when NCA team members show families our therapy offices and explain more about our offered school-based therapeutic services.
Harley’s Impact
“It boosts my self-confidence in working with Harley and seeing the results of the change. I’m really good with animals and working with Harley has opened me to other areas where I am good at too. I just didn’t realize it before because I didn’t feel confident about myself.” – Center Youth
Jim was a 4th grader who was terrified of Harley when he first came onto campus and would not come near him, but would also request to spend time with him. Jim would sit with Harley in the room and keep his distance. He would throw treats and toys at Harley from afar. As the weeks went by, Jim began to get closer and engage more with Harley. Eventually they were able to be near each other. Jim could pet Harley and now has zero fear of dogs and enjoys running around the playground with him.
